In the Matter of Jennifer J. Mayer, appellant,

v Richard T. Cardo, Jr., respondent.

(Docket Nos. V-8872-07/13F, V-8691-07/13I)

D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the appellant pro se for waiver of the filing fee and assignment of counsel on an appeal from an order of the Family Court, Nassau County, dated March 13, 2014.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is denied; and it is further,

ORDERED that on the Court's own motion, the appellant's time to perfect the appeal by causing the original papers constituting the record on the appeal to be filed in the office of the Clerk of this Court (see 22 NYCRR 670.4[a][2]) and by serving and filing the appellant's brief on the appeal is enlarged until February 13, 2015.

SKELOS, J.P., HALL, DUFFY and BARROS, JJ., concur.
